About the Role:

We are seeking a highly skilled and passionate Senior Java Engineer to join our dynamic engineering team. You will play a critical role in designing, developing, and maintaining high-performance, scalable, and resilient applications within a challenging and rewarding environment.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Develop and maintain high-performance, scalable Java applications.
  • Implement threading and concurrency solutions to enhance application performance.
  • Design and develop microservices using Spring Boot framework.
  • Ensure system reliability and fault tolerance through Hystrix and circuit breaker patterns.
  • Implement observability practices, including SLI/SLO metrics.
  • Develop event-driven architecture solutions using Kafka and other messaging platforms.
  • Deploy and manage applications on Kubernetes and AWS cloud platform services.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to define, design, and ship new features.
  • Provide mentorship and guidance to junior developers.
  • Communicate effectively with team members and stakeholders.

Qualifications:

  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Engineering, or a related field.
  • Proven experience as a Senior Java Developer, with expertise in threading and concurrency implementation.
  • Strong proficiency in Java, with experience in Java 22 being a plus.
  • Extensive experience in microservice API implementation using Spring Boot.
  • Knowledge of failover handling and fault tolerance mechanisms such as Hystrix and circuit breakers.
  • Experience in observability, including SLI/SLO metrics.
  • Hands-on experience with event-driven architecture implementation using Kafka, with familiarity with other messaging platforms being a plus.
  • Proficiency in Kubernetes and AWS cloud platform services.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Strong problem-solving and analytical abilities.
  • Ability to work independently and as part of a team.

What you need to know about the Chicago Tech Scene

With vibrant neighborhoods, great food and more affordable housing than either coast, Chicago might be the most liveable major tech hub. It is the birthplace of modern commodities and futures trading, a national hub for logistics and commerce, and home to the American Medical Association and the American Bar Association. This diverse blend of industry influences has helped Chicago emerge as a major player in verticals like fintech, biotechnology, legal tech, e-commerce and logistics technology. It’s also a major hiring center for tech companies on both coasts.

Key Facts About Chicago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 245,800; 5.2%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: McDonald’s, John Deere, Boeing, Morningstar
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, biotechnology, fintech, software, logistics technology
  • Funding Landscape: $2.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Pritzker Group Venture Capital, Arch Venture Partners, MATH Venture Partners, Jump Capital, Hyde Park Venture Partners
  • Research Centers and Universities: Northwestern University, University of Chicago, University of Illinois Urbana-Champaign, Illinois Institute of Technology, Argonne National Laboratory, Fermi National Accelerator Laboratory
